Bachelor stylist Kim Hurwitz reveals her secret to the perfect first date outfit

Celebrity stylist Kim Hurwitz knows the fashion tricks than can make – and break – an outfit. 

And having dressed the stars of the Bachelor for the past four seasons, the fashionista – who works closely with Sophie Monk – has revealed the secret behind the perfect first date ensemble.

In a chat with Whimn this week, Kim said: ‘Dates can be awkward and nerve-racking at the best of times.’

‘My ‘no-go’ tip would be to never wear anything you don’t feel comfortable in. 

She added: ‘If you feel good in what you’re wearing it will help boost your confidence and hopefully make for a more enjoyable first date.’

Having worked on multiple seasons of The Bachelor and The Bachelorette, in addition to The X Factor and The Voice, Kim is in hot demand in the entertainment industry.

But two of Kim’s most memorable stressful moments occurred when working with personal clients Sophie Monk and Mel B.

Styling the Love Island Australia host during her stint as The Bachelorette last year, disaster struck with one of Sophie’s pivotal gowns. 

‘Her gorgeous red promo dress was a big deal’ Kim recalled during a chat with Jules Sebastian in her Tea With Jules YouTube series in April.

‘And we were about to get her ready in it and there was a spillage all over the dress and I actually burst into tears.’

And while she was able to remedy the problem in time in that instance, an issue with Mel B’s latex ensemble during an appearance on The X Factor in 2016 called for some resourceful ingenuity.

‘Mel hadn’t tried it on prior to her going out for a live show,’ Kim remembered. ‘She put it on and her boobs were sticking out. We had 30 seconds to go and so Mel went back and put it on backwards. I don’t even think I saw the final product until she got out on stage.’

And to make the dress work, Kim had to employ the use of pliers, cutters, wire, nail polish, talcum powder, lubricant and two screw drivers.
